COMMERCIAL DESCRIPTION
This unique, refreshing beer appetizer is the result of amalgamating fresh strawberries with lambic during summer.

phredrik (707) - Aalborg, DENMARK - SEP 17, 2011
Bottle shared by Hoprider. Pours unclear vibrant orange with no head but a small rim of foam. The aroma is intensely funky, loads of funky horseblanket, barnyard, very lactic also. Leather, zesty lemon and grapefruit and a small hint of sweetness from the strawberries create a wonderful nose. The taste is starts off with strawberries, quickly taken over by an intense tartness. Lots of horseblanket, leather and zesty citrus and lemon. The level of tartness reminds me of an unblended Cantillon like Broucsella. It finishes with lemony tartness and an after taste of strawberries. Very nice.
